What is an unconference?

An unconference is a meeting with no set speakers or predetermined agenda. Instead, people come together, suggest topics based on their interests and expertise, and participate in open sessions. Anyone can lead a discussion or join one that interests them. Wikipedia definition Some FAQs about un-conferences
